SOA Expert Series: 12c Upgrade Experience - Lessons Learned and Best Practices

download SOA Expert Series: 12c Upgrade Experience - Lessons Learned and Best Practices

of 15

  • date post

    14-Jan-2017
  • Category

    Technology

  • view

    197
  • download

    2

Embed Size (px)

Transcript of SOA Expert Series: 12c Upgrade Experience - Lessons Learned and Best Practices

  • OPITZ CONSULTING GmbH 2016 Slide 1 12c Upgrade Experience

    OPITZ CONSULTING Vorlage Powerpoint 2011; Version 1.3; 10.05.2011; TGA, KSH

    Titelfolie: Damit beginnt ein Vortrag.

    Haupttitel: 1zeilig!

    Untertitel: max 2. Zeilen

    Referent: Name, Funktion,

    OC Niederlassung

    Logo: Optional.

    Entweder ein Kunden/ oder

    themenbezogenes Logo

    verwenden. Ideal

    quadratisch, 3 Raster breit.

    Fuzeile mit Haupttitel fllen.

    April 2016

    Design: Das Farbschema ist im

    Design als OC 2009

    hinterlegt.

    Ebenso sind die Schriftarten

    als OC 2009 hinterlegt.

    Die Standardfarben sind:

    12c Upgrade Experience

    Danilo Schmiedel Solution Architect | Oracle ACE Director

    OPITZ CONSULTING Deutschland GmbH

    Mail: danilo.schmiedel@opitz-consulting.com

    Twitter: @dschmied

    Blog: http://inside-bpm-and-soa.blogspot.com

    Lessons Learned and Best Practices

    mailto:danilo.schmiedel@opitz-consulting.commailto:danilo.schmiedel@opitz-consulting.commailto:danilo.schmiedel@opitz-consulting.comhttp://inside-bpm-and-soa.blogspot.com/http://inside-bpm-and-soa.blogspot.com/http://inside-bpm-and-soa.blogspot.com/http://inside-bpm-and-soa.blogspot.com/http://inside-bpm-and-soa.blogspot.com/http://inside-bpm-and-soa.blogspot.com/http://inside-bpm-and-soa.blogspot.com/

  • OPITZ CONSULTING GmbH 2016 Slide 2 12c Upgrade Experience

    OPITZ CONSULTING Vorlage Powerpoint 2011; Version 1.3; 10.05.2011; TGA, KSH

    Titel und 2 Inhalte Layout fr 2spaltige Listen

    Titel: 1-2zeilen

    Inhalt:

    3-7 Punkte o 2-3

    Hauptpunkte mit

    Unterpunkten

    Max bis zur 3. Ebene

    Logo: optional. rechts des

    Titels zwischen den letzten

    beiden Rastern

    Achtung: Sofern Text 1.

    Spalte zu Dicht an 2. Spalte,

    korrigiere Textboxbreite!

    Oracle SOA 12c @ Opitz

    First Oracle SOA / BPEL project in 2006

    Implemented multiple 10g to 11g projects

    Wide knowledge with Side-by-Side

    upgrades based on Enterprise

    Deployment Guide

    Oracle Platinum Partner, founded in 1990,

    located in Germany and Poland

    Specialized in many products across the Oracle

    portfolio

    2 Oracle ACE Directors and 2 Oracle ACEs

    Recognized as one of the leading Oracle

    Fusion Middleware Partners

    2015 & 2014: BPM Partner Community Award

    2010: Fusion Middleware Award

    2008 2010: EMEA SOA Community Award

    About OPITZ CONSULTING

    Experienced with In-Place Upgrades

    long running / stateful processes with

    minimal downtime

    Products included in upgraded

    solutions:

    Oracle SOA Suite12c

    Oracle OSB 12c

    Oracle BAM 12c

    https://docs.oracle.com/middleware/1221/core/SOEDG.pdfhttps://docs.oracle.com/middleware/1221/core/SOEDG.pdfhttps://docs.oracle.com/middleware/1221/core/SOEDG.pdfhttps://docs.oracle.com/middleware/1221/core/SOEDG.pdfhttp://www.oracle.com/us/corporate/press/2194099?rssid=rss_ocom_prhttp://www.oracle.com/us/corporate/press/2194099?rssid=rss_ocom_pr

  • OPITZ CONSULTING GmbH 2016 Slide 3 12c Upgrade Experience

    OPITZ CONSULTING Vorlage Powerpoint 2011; Version 1.3; 10.05.2011; TGA, KSH

    Titel und Inhalt: Dies ist das Haupttemplate

    fr Inhaltsseiten.

    Titel: 1-2zeilig!

    Inhalt:

    3-7 Punkte o 2-3

    Hauptpunkte mit

    Unterpunkten

    Max bis zur 3. Ebene

    Logo: optional. rechts des

    Titels zwischen den letzten

    beiden Rastern

    Fuzeile mit Haupttitel fllen.

    Reasons for upgrading to 12c

    Enriched Error Hospital with extensive filters, search panels and bulk recovery facilities

    Improved Business Activity Monitoring with multi-browser support

    Embedded (local) SOA Suite in JDeveloper

    Improved MDS integration to share artifacts within and across applications

    Free choice between XSLT / XQuery

    Version 12.2.1 is based on Java 8

    Out-of-the-box Maven Support

    Increased developer productivity with one unified IDE for OSB & SOA

    New REST / JSON Support

  • OPITZ CONSULTING GmbH 2016 Slide 4 12c Upgrade Experience

    OPITZ CONSULTING Vorlage Powerpoint 2011; Version 1.3; 10.05.2011; TGA, KSH

    Titel und Inhalt: Dies ist das Haupttemplate

    fr Inhaltsseiten.

    Titel: 1-2zeilig!

    Inhalt:

    3-7 Punkte o 2-3

    Hauptpunkte mit

    Unterpunkten

    Max bis zur 3. Ebene

    Logo: optional. rechts des

    Titels zwischen den letzten

    beiden Rastern

    Fuzeile mit Haupttitel fllen.

    Upgrade Process | Step-by-Step Overview

    1. Understand the upgrade process

    2. Define a To-Be Topology

    3. Decide on an upgrade strategy that fits to your requirements

    4. Pre-Upgrade Tasks

    5. Install 12c Software

    6. Create or upgrade schemas

    7. Domain (Re-) Configuration

    8. Upgrade the projects (and deploy if needed)

    9. Post Upgrade Steps

    10. Verify Upgrade Results (Test)

    PREPARATION

    INFRASTRUCTURE SETUP

    CODE UPGRADE

  • OPITZ CONSULTING GmbH 2016 Slide 5 12c Upgrade Experience

    OPITZ CONSULTING Vorlage Powerpoint 2011; Version 1.3; 10.05.2011; TGA, KSH

    Titel und Inhalt: Dies ist das Haupttemplate

    fr Inhaltsseiten.

    Titel: 1-2zeilig!

    Inhalt:

    3-7 Punkte o 2-3

    Hauptpunkte mit

    Unterpunkten

    Max bis zur 3. Ebene

    Logo: optional. rechts des

    Titels zwischen den letzten

    beiden Rastern

    Fuzeile mit Haupttitel fllen.

    Upgrade Process | Step-by-Step Preparation

    1. Understand the upgrade process

    Understand upgrade concepts

    Understand the Basic 12c Upgrade Tasks

    Understand the SOA Cluster Upgrade Topology

    Understand the Oracle Service Bus Upgrade to 12c

    Understand an Upgrade to Business Activity Monitoring in 12c

    Understand SOA Domain Upgrade Restrictions

    2. Define a To-Be Topology

    Understand new and changed features of 12c (12.2.1)

    Understand an Enterprise Deployment

    Decide on components (e.g. SOA, OSB, BAM, etc.)

    Shared Weblogic Domain (for OSB / SOA / BAM) vs. separate Weblogic Domains

    Non Cluster vs. Cluster

    https://docs.oracle.com/middleware/1221/core/ASMAS/GUID-D9CEE7E2-5062-4086-81C7-79A33A200080.htm#ASMAS101https://docs.oracle.com/middleware/1221/core/ASMAS/GUID-D9CEE7E2-5062-4086-81C7-79A33A200080.htm#ASMAS101https://docs.oracle.com/middleware/1221/core/ASMAS/GUID-D9CEE7E2-5062-4086-81C7-79A33A200080.htm#ASMAS1049https://docs.oracle.com/middleware/1221/core/ASMAS/GUID-D9CEE7E2-5062-4086-81C7-79A33A200080.htm#ASMAS-GUID-D90A408F-2856-408A-B62F-0CC3B90D538Dhttps://docs.oracle.com/middleware/1221/core/FUPSS/GUID-6415E1B1-B796-4CC6-910A-CCA3A7D06BED.htm#FUPSS437https://docs.oracle.com/middleware/1221/core/FUPSS/GUID-6415E1B1-B796-4CC6-910A-CCA3A7D06BED.htm#FUPSS437https://docs.oracle.com/middleware/1221/core/FUPSS/GUID-6415E1B1-B796-4CC6-910A-CCA3A7D06BED.htm#FUPSS437https://docs.oracle.com/middleware/1221/core/FUPSS/GUID-D9CF5C2C-E4D5-4EDE-8FC7-A76F6ED067B7.htm#FUPSS-GUID-C8D58EBF-F7EF-4456-8A28-C5FFF988255Fhttps://docs.oracle.com/middleware/1221/core/FUPSS/GUID-D9CF5C2C-E4D5-4EDE-8FC7-A76F6ED067B7.htm#FUPSS-GUID-C8D58EBF-F7EF-4456-8A28-C5FFF988255Fhttps://docs.oracle.com/middleware/1221/core/FUPSS/GUID-51D61A5D-D99D-45DA-97F0-4818DF50FB59.htmhttps://docs.oracle.com/middleware/1221/core/FUPSS/GUID-51D61A5D-D99D-45DA-97F0-4818DF50FB59.htmhttps://docs.oracle.com/middleware/1221/core/FUPSS/GUID-1309ACB5-2D25-4462-BC00-67730BD3317A.htmhttps://docs.oracle.com/middleware/1221/core/FUPSS/GUID-1309ACB5-2D25-4462-BC00-67730BD3317A.htmhttps://docs.oracle.com/middleware/1221/core/FUPSS/GUID-1309ACB5-2D25-4462-BC00-67730BD3317A.htmhttps://docs.oracle.com/middleware/1221/core/ASCON/GUID-0D446CE6-AE26-4816-8D35-64ABE020E172.htm#ASCON11223https://docs.oracle.com/middleware/1221/core/ASMAS/GUID-D9CEE7E2-5062-4086-81C7-79A33A200080.htm#ASMAS1049https://docs.oracle.com/middleware/1213/soasuite/SOEDG/toc.htmhttps://docs.oracle.com/middleware/1213/soasuite/SOEDG/toc.htmhttps://docs.oracle.com/middleware/1213/soasuite/SOEDG/toc.htm

  • OPITZ CONSULTING GmbH 2016 Slide 6 12c Upgrade Experience

    OPITZ CONSULTING Vorlage Powerpoint 2011; Version 1.3; 10.05.2011; TGA, KSH

    Titel und Inhalt: Dies ist das Haupttemplate

    fr Inhaltsseiten.

    Titel: 1-2zeilig!

    Inhalt:

    3-7 Punkte o 2-3

    Hauptpunkte mit

    Unterpunkten

    Max bis zur 3. Ebene

    Logo: optional. rechts des

    Titels zwischen den letzten

    beiden Rastern

    Fuzeile mit Haupttitel fllen.

    Upgrade Process | Step-by-Step Preparation (2)

    3. Decide on an upgrade strategy that fits to your requirements

    In-Place Upgrade

    Schemas and domain directory upgrades are performed "in place" (updates existing 11g files)

    Oracle Home binaries are upgraded "out of place" (binaries are installed in a new directory)

    No need to redeploy composites after upgrade

    Suitable for long running instances which should resume after upgrade

    Side-by-Side Upgrade

    New installation of schemas and domains

    New deployment & configuration of the existing 11g projects

    Suitable in stateless & short-running scenarios

    Appropriate if the targeted sytem architecture should be diferent than with 11g or if the current topology is not

    supported

    https://blogs.oracle.com/SOA/entry/comparison_of_inplace_and_sidehttps://blogs.oracle.com/SOA/entry/compariso